This 385 acres project will entail cutting and dropping cedar in place and using prescribed fire on a 2-3 year cycle to maintain specialized glade and savannah habitats in the project area.
Location
Butler Hollow Natural Area, Cassville Unit, Ava-Cassville-Willow Springs District, Mark Twain Nation Forest
